ORDINANCE NO. 18,084
0
574
AN ORDINANCE DISPENSING WITH COMPETITIVE
BIDDING AND AUTHORIZING THE CITY MANAGER TO
ENTER INTO A SOLE SOURCE CONTRACT WITH THE
LITTLE ROCK SCHOOL DISTRICT IN THE AMOUNT OF
$32,332 FOR THE LITTLE ROCK SCHOOL DISTRICT
MIDDLE SCHOOL PROFESSIONAL DEVELOPMENT
PROGRAM; DECLARING AN EMERGENCY; AND FOR
OTHER PURPOSES.
WHEREAS, the Little Rock School District junior high schools will become
middle schools in the fall of 1999; and
WHEREAS, grades 6, 7 and 8 will become middle school grades, while
ninth grade students will move to the high school level; and
WHEREAS, as recommended in the nationally recognized Carnegie
Foundation report on adolescents, Turning Points, teachers of middle school
students should have specific expertise relative to teaching and understanding
adolescents; and
WHEREAS, the Little Rock School District Middle School Professional
Development Program is a pilot program that commits to a professional
development program specifically designed for middle level teachers and
administrators; and
WHEREAS, Approximately 450 teachers and administrators will be involved
in the professional development experiences in preparation for the middle school
transition; and
WHEREAS, the City is committed to support programs that promote
quality educational experiences for youth; and
WHEREAS, the Middle School Professional Development Program is in
congruence with the goals of the Little Rock Education Commission; and
WHEREAS, the City of Little Rock may dispense with the requirement
of competitive bidding in exceptional situations where such procedure is not
feasible and impractical; and

1 WHEREAS, the unique nature and location of this program make City
2 contribution to the funding of the Little Rock School District Middle School
3 Professional Development Program appropriate for sole source funding of
4 Education Commission monies; and
5 WHEREAS, due to the unique nature and location of this project, on May
6 13, 1999 the Little Rock Education Commission determined that it was
7 impractical and unfeasible to competitively bid in this instance and voted to
8 recommend a sole source contract to the City Board of Directors; and
9 WHEREAS, the City Board of Directors desires to enter into a sole source
10 contract with the Little Rock School District to provide $32,332 for funding of
I 1 the Little Rock School District Middle School Professional Development Program.
12 N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T ORDAINED BY THE BOARD OF
13 DIRECTORS OF THE CITY OF LITTLE ROCK, ARKANSAS:
14 SECTION 1. Due to the unique nature and location of the Middle School
15 Professional Development Program, it is impractical and unfeasible to
16 competitively bid in this instance.
17 SECTION 2. The City Manager is authorized to dispense with competitive
18 bidding and enter into a sole source contract with the Little Rock School District
19 in the amount of $32,332 for the Little Rock School District Middle School
20 Professional Development Program.
21 SECTION 3. Severability. In the event any section, subsection, subdivision,
22 paragraph, subparagraph, item, sentence, clause, phrase, or word of this ordinance
23 is declared or adjudged to be invalid or unconstitutional, such declaration or
24 adjudication shall not affect the remaining portions of this ordinance which shall
25 remain in full force and effect as if the portion so declared or adjudged invalid or
26 unconstitutional was not originally a part of this ordinance.
27 SECTION 4. Emergency. It is hereby found and determined by the Board of
28 Directors of the City of Little Rock that time is of the essence to complete the
29 services required under this contract. Therefore, an emergency is hereby declared
30 to exist, and this Ordinance, being necessary for the preservation of the public
31 peace, health and safety, shall be in full force and effect immediately upon passage
32 and approval by the Board of Directors.
33
34 PASSED: August 3, 1999
